Output ecf5277bd0d16eeb2dcd3bbae497fa56e7d91d91128106e5d7ea07ab5fbfec47:0

value
1507756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a30f195bd1c728add60e581c063621611476ce1 OP_EQUAL
address
36zhkLWZuB4VQMf11P5woKE7S9BjwQXAtJ
transaction
ecf5277bd0d16eeb2dcd3bbae497fa56e7d91d91128106e5d7ea07ab5fbfec47
confirmations
241391
spent
true